WebSign in and out of your Windows user People have reported that logging out of your local Windows user then logging back in again can solve issues with Windows 10 automatically scrolling. Open the Start menu. Click on your user avatar and choose to Sign out. On the login screen, select and sign back into your account. Change your background settings

Enable Touch Events API Do … dallas texas php for teen depressionWeb6 jun. 2024 · To check if the setting is enabled, click on the Start button, followed by the "Settings" option. Selecting the settings option in the Start menu Click on "Devices." Finally, click on "Touchpad" on the left. You're now in the Windows 10 touchpad settings.
